Sherri Shepherd, 56, Jokes About Endless Energy with Bills Player Damar Hamlin, 25 — Yet Considers Him ‘Too Old’

Sherri Shepherd professed her love for Buffalo Bills player Damar Hamlin — only to find out he’s “too old” for her.

The “Sherri” host, 56, candidly revealed her crush on Hamlin, 25, while speaking at an American Heart Association fundraiser in New York City on Wednesday night as the athlete sat in the audience.

Sherri Shepherd talking onstage.

“Oh, look at Damar Hamlin. Look at you, look at you! Safety for the Buffalo Bills. I love you, Damar Hamlin!” Shepherd exclaimed at the Go Red for Women Red Dress Collection Concert at Jazz in Lincoln Center, according to an eyewitness.

Shepherd called Hamlin is a “walking miracle” after he survived a cardiac arrest on the football field during a January 2023 game.

“I love strong hearts because strong hearts is a strong back, and you [are] young, and that means your heart could go all night. I would love it!” she told him as the crowd laughed.

The former “The View” co-host acknowledged Hamlin’s mom was in the audience before assuring her that the NFL star has “got a ride home tonight, Mama — he all right.”

“Can you call me Mama, Damar?” Shepherd then jokingly asked.

Hamlin’s 8-year-old brother was also sitting next to him, so the TV host urged the little one to “put your hands over your ears because I’m not done with your brother yet.”

Shepherd proceeded to ask Hamlin how old he was — and after he relayed that he was 25, the twice-divorced star quipped, “25? 25! That’s too old for me, 25. I don’t know about that. 25, oh gosh, y’all.”

The Emmy winner continued flirting with the footballer by bringing him up onstage to bust out a few steamy dance moves together while she walked in the annual fashion show.
